- The distance between Kayseri, Turkey and Aberdeen, Ms, Usa is approximately 10,111 km or 6,283 mi.
- To reach Kayseri in this distance one would set out from Aberdeen, Ms bearing 40°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Kayseri bearing 136.9° or SE .
- Kayseri has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a) whereas Aberdeen, Ms has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Kayseri is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ome whereas Aberdeen, Ms is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 6.9 °C (12.5°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 2.9 °C (5.2°F) more in Kayseri. The continentality subtype is subcontinental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1044.2 mm (41.1 in) less which is equivalent to 1044.2 l/m² (25.63 US gal/ft²) or 10,442,000 l/ha (1,116,319 US gal/ac) less. About 1/4 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 4.7° lower in Kayseri than in Aberdeen, Ms.
